Contacting the Data Protection Officer (DPO)

Questions

The DPO is an independent, internal advisor and regulator that monitors our compliance with privacy rules.

Complaints

If you want to submit a complaint concerning the processing of your personal data,

contact the DPO by completing 1 of the forms below via DigiD:

You can also send the DPO an email or a letter. In some cases, we may first need to verify your identity before we can look into your complaint. This means you will need to prove your identity. If necessary, we will ask you to complete the GDPR or Wpg form via DigiD.

Contact with the Dutch Data Protection Authority (AP)

You can also send a tip or complaint to the Dutch Data Protection Authority (opens in new tab). The AP is the external regulator responsible for improving and monitoring the protection of personal data in the Netherlands. The AP will always ask you to first contact us or our DPO.
